British Energy's Hunterston and Torness power stations have benefited from bespoke application solutions to address specific safety issues. One of the UK's largest electricity companies, British Energy, has around 20% of the generation market. The company owns and operates 8 nuclear power stations in the UK with a combined capacity of around 9600MW. Seven stations have twinned advanced gas cooled reactors (AGR); the 8th, a pressurised water reactor (PWR) In 2002/03 the industrial safety accident rate for British Energy's Nuclear stations was one of the lowest ever at 0.48 accidents per 200,000 hours worked. However, the company is still devoting resources to its efforts to achieve an injury free workplace.
